Circuit Description Turn Signal Lamps operation With the hazard switch in OFF and ignition switch in ON or START position,battery voltage is applied from fuse 24 to the flasher unit. The solid-state element in the flasher unit senses the turn signal switch position and controls the relay coil. Battery voltage to the turn signal switch alternately applies and removes. Battery voltage is applied to the left or right turn signal lamp, side repeater lamp and rear combination lamp. Their indicators depending upon the turn signal switch position. | Hazard Lamps operation With the hazard switch depressed(ON), battery voltage is applied from fuse 15 to the flasher unit. The soild-state element in the flasher unit senses the hazard switch ON signal, controls the relay coils, and then alternately applies and removes battery voltage to both the left turn and right turn lamps and indicate at the same time. |
